I am running about 30 sites with them,

Price of hosting: $12 a month

Server speed it good for the most common sites.

Can call in and talk to a customer serves rep if need.

All hosting company's have there ups and downs but 1and1 does good so far.
 
domain privacy is free
can only register domains a year at a time
no cpanel, I think it's their own private system
support is mostly over the phone, ticket system is slowwwww
